  A study by the Economist Intelligence Unit shows how poor workplace communication results in:
  Failure to complete projects - in 44% of the cases
  Low employee morale - in 31% of the cases
  Missed performance goals - in 25% of the cases
  Lost sales - in 18% of the cases
